EC 1.14.13.20     
Accepted name: 2,4-dichlorophenol 6-monooxygenase
Reaction: 2,4-dichlorophenol + NADPH + H+ + O2 = 3,5-dichlorocatechol + NADP+ + H2O
Other name(s): 2,4-dichlorophenol hydroxylase; 2,4-dichlorophenol monooxygenase
Systematic name: 2,4-dichlorophenol,NADPH:oxygen oxidoreductase (6-hydroxylating)
Comments: A flavoprotein (FAD). Also acts, more slowly, on 4-chlorophenol and 4-chloro-2-methylphenol; NADH can act instead of NADPH, but more slowly.
